Consider the following factors when selecting a scholarship:

  1. Eligibility Criteria: Review the eligibility requirements carefully. Determine if you meet all the necessary criteria such as academic qualifications, specific areas of study, or extracurricular involvement.

  2. Scholarship Value: Assess the monetary value of each scholarship opportunity. Evaluate whether it covers tuition fees fully or partially and takes care of additional expenses like books, accommodation, or travel costs.

  3. Reputation and Prestige: Research the reputation and prestige associated with each scholarship provider. Consider their standing within the industry, previous recipients’ achievements, and potential networking opportunities they offer.

  4. Application Requirements: Examine the application process and required documents before making your decision. Some scholarships may require written essays, portfolios showcasing creative work, or letters of recommendation.

When it comes to choosing a scholarship in the field of marketing and advertising, there are several key considerations that can greatly influence your decision. One important factor is the eligibility criteria set by the scholarship provider. For example, some scholarships may require applicants to be enrolled in specific marketing or advertising programs, while others may have more general requirements such as academic achievement or financial need.

Another crucial consideration is the value of the scholarship. This includes both the amount of funding provided and any additional benefits or opportunities that come with it. Scholarships offering larger financial assistance can significantly alleviate the burden of tuition fees and other educational expenses. Additionally, scholarships that offer internships or networking opportunities within the marketing and advertising industry can provide valuable professional connections and enhance career prospects.

Furthermore, it is essential to research the reputation and credibility of the scholarship provider. Opting for scholarships offered by well-established organizations or institutions ensures that you receive reliable financial support without any concerns about legitimacy or mismanagement of funds. Conducting thorough background checks on potential providers will help ensure a smooth application process and prevent any disappointment down the line.
